SW Arkansas Arts Council Youth Art Awards







The Southwest Arkansas Arts Council Youth Arts Exhibition and Competition were recognized in a reception in their honor on Thursday April 18th. It was the most competitive year yet and so they had an award for those close to first place in talent and above second called “rising star.”
The winners were:
Darci Clayton from Springhill won the 1st Place, age 18 and up. From Hope, for ages 15-17 Alysia McMean won 1st Place, Melody Martinez Rising Star, Reyanna Mendoza 2nd Place and Release C 3rd.
For Homeschool ages 12-14, Madison Comer won first place and Brylin Linzy second.
For Prescott in the age 15-17 3rd place went to Dillon Brown.
From St.James School Olivia Kimmel won the best in the show award.
